Crown thin - is the thinning of the crown to allow light through the tree, which will also remove weight on larger limbs.

Crown clean - is the removal of all dead/dying wood and rubbing branches which will progress into branch or tree failure over time, by doing this it will prolong the life of the tree longer.

Crown reduction/pruning - is to reduce the crown by a selected amount of metres, in a correct pruning method, this will leave the tree smaller, letting the light around it and leaving it a good shape.

Crown raise - is the removal of the lower branches over hanging gardens, roads, footpaths, etc to a selected height.

Branch/limb removal - is the removal of selected branches.

Tree removal - is the take down of the selected tree(s) by section-ally felling it, which will be done by the use of rigging which will allow large or small amounts of brush or timber on ropes slowly over or around obstacles.

Tree felling - is the same as above but can be done from felling the tree from the ground.

Stump removal - is done by a machine and completely removed.
